Skip to content

BitBucket интеграция

Интеграция с BitBucket значительно расширит функциональность hexway Vampy для анализа найденных дефектов.

Внимание

Интеграция с BitBucket доступна только в Enterprise версии Vampy.

Для настройки BitBucket вам нужно перейти в раздел Администратор → Интеграции → BitBucket.

В окне настроек интеграции необходимо указать:

  • Название интеграции
  • URL сервера BitBucket
  • API Токен для доступа к BitBucket

Документацию о том, как создать Access Token, можно найти в официальной документации BitBucket.

При создании Access Token в поле Permissons_ укажите значение Read.

После ввода всех данных интеграция будет успешно создана.

Настройка BitBucket webhook

Для того чтобы отлавливать такие события как:

  • создание нового Merge Request

и создания правил на их основе, необходимо настроить BitBucket webhook.

Для этого скопируйте значение для webhook из настроек интеграции

и используйте его при создании webhook в BitBucket

Привязка существующего репозитория к репозиторию BitBucket

Если у вас уже есть созданный репозиторий в hexway Vampy и вы хотите связать его с репозиторием в BitBucket, это можно сделать несколькими способами:

  1. В карточке репозитория

  2. Через меню добавления репозитория

После чего вам будет предложено «связать» репозитории.